A Deep Dive into the Experience
Starting Point and Initial Meeting
The tour kicks off in the heart of Bovec, where you’ll meet your guide over a warm cup of coffee—an inviting way to break the ice before the adventure begins. This informal start sets a relaxed tone, perfect for easing any nerves. The guide’s enthusiasm and knowledge quickly become apparent, as they explain the itinerary and answer questions.
Transportation Through Scenic Towns
A 40-minute drive takes you southward, winding past Kobarid and Tolmin. These towns are steeped in history and charm, with Kobarid being famous for its WWII battles and Tolmin for its lush surroundings. The journey itself offers a taste of Slovenia’s diverse landscape, with vistas of rolling hills and forested mountains.
Equipment and Skills Session
Upon arrival at Most na Soi, the guide introduces all the safety equipment—wetsuits, PFDs, shoes—and helps you get comfortable with your paddleboard. We appreciated how the guide explained paddling techniques in a straightforward, friendly manner. For those new to stand-up paddleboarding, don’t worry—nobody is expected to be perfect right away. You’ll start kneeling and gradually stand up as you gain confidence.
The Lake and Canyon Exploration
Once comfortable, you’ll set off across the serene lake, soaking in views of the surrounding mountains and lush canyon walls. The paddleboards are RED, providing a vibrant contrast to the landscape. As you paddle, you’ll get a sense of the water’s calmness, interrupted only by the gentle splash of your paddle.
Midway, the group takes a break on a scenic beach, where snacks are served—fruit and potato chips—adding a casual picnic vibe. Here, you can relax, chat, or simply enjoy the peaceful surroundings.
Adventure Up the Canyon
Refreshed, the journey continues into the nearby canyon, where the scenery becomes even more dramatic. The guide will take you to an impassable river stream, a memorable highlight, where you might take some photos or simply marvel at the natural beauty. This section offers a perfect blend of tranquility and adventure, without feeling overwhelming.
Return and Reflections
The paddle back is a gentle return across the lake, with plenty of opportunities for photos and soaking in the views. The guide ensures everyone is comfortable and confident before heading back to Bovec. After the roughly 4-hour experience, you’ll be dropped off at your hotel or a designated spot—convenience that many travelers appreciate.

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this tour suitable for beginners?
Yes, the guide provides instruction that makes it accessible for anyone, even those without prior experience.
What is included in the price?
All safety equipment, paddleboards, snacks, and transportation are included, making it a hassle-free experience.
How long does the tour last?
The entire activity lasts around 4 hours and 30 minutes, from start to finish, including travel, instruction, and the paddling.
Can I cancel if the weather isn’t good?
Yes, you can cancel free of charge up to 24 hours in advance. If canceled due to poor weather, you’ll be offered a different date or a full refund.
Where do we meet for the tour?
The meeting point is at Bovec Paddleboarding, Kot 12, in Bovec. The tour ends back at the same spot or your hotel.
